Post by: AndrewT on November 11, 2008, 06:09:32 PM Has happened to me and to more people than you'd think.
I had some guy take out a couple of hundred out of a cashpoint in Milan - my bank (HSBC) immediately blocked the card as I'd used it in London half an hour earlier. I got my money back and I assume you will too, provided the fact it was a transfer doesn't complicate things (ie the bank don't think you hatched a plan with your mate Jesus Roque in Ecuador/wherever to transfer money to him and pretend it was nicked). Title: Re: This ever happened to anyone?? Post by: feedthegoat on November 11, 2008, 06:11:22 PM You should get the cash back but don't expect it to happen quickly. A similar thing happened to a girl I used to work with and it took her over 3 months and loads of hassle to get it sorted. Good luck.

Post by: Splash on November 12, 2008, 11:00:14 AM happened to me a few months ago... got a call from the bank asking if I was in Melbourne Oz.... erm no. They had scimmed my card somewhere and cloned it... bank were very good.. told me knot to worry and I'd get everything back and no charges for OD etc. May be different with it being online banking using ur PW etc, tougher to prove it wasnt u i think. Natwest have a little calculator thingie now that gives you a number to enter if you want to pay someone out.... ie you can t make a payment unless u have the calculator thingie....

Like others have said it seems to be common place nowadays unfortunately I would recommend getting a full credit check done on yourself, (Experian I think is the company) happended to the gf couple of years ago after her bank were still sending statements to her old address.. some scumbag had cloned her identity completely, credit history showed over 50 applications for credit in some form or another.. even had new bank accounts opened in her name. Amazingly she wasn't liable, but horrible to go through all the same... shredder FTW nowadays! |
